Ronnie Coleman: The Legendary Bodybuilder

Ronnie Coleman is considered one of the greatest bodybuilders of all time, known for his incredible physique and impressive strength. Born on May 13, 1964 in Monroe, Louisiana, Coleman's journey to becoming a bodybuilding legend began during his college years.

Early Life and College Career

Coleman attended Grambling State University, where he played as a middle linebacker on the football team. It was during this time that he discovered his passion for weightlifting and bodybuilding. After graduating from college, Coleman decided to pursue a career in bodybuilding, a decision that would change his life forever.

Rise to Fame

Throughout his career, Ronnie Coleman competed in numerous bodybuilding competitions and quickly rose to the top of the sport. He is best known for winning eight consecutive Mr. Olympia titles, a feat that has never been matched. Coleman's dominance in the bodybuilding world earned him the nickname "The King" among fans and competitors alike.
